Simplified Explanation

The abstract describes a transmitter system that includes a light source, a spatial optical modulator with a modulation part, an optical diffuser, and a ball lens.

  • The transmitter includes a light source for emitting light.
  • A spatial optical modulator is used to set a phase image according to a spatial optical signal to be transmitted.
  • The modulation part of the spatial optical modulator modulates the light emitted from the light source.
  • An optical diffuser is employed to diffuse the modulated light.
  • A ball lens enlarges and projects the diffused modulated light.

Original Abstract Submitted

A transmitter including a light source, a spatial optical modulator including a modulation part in which a phase image according to a spatial optical signal to be transmitted is set and irradiated with light emitted from the light source, an optical diffuser that diffuses modulated light modulated by the modulation part of the spatial optical modulator, and a ball lens that enlarges and projects the modulated light diffused by the optical diffuser.
